SA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

165 of the 7,458 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Seabridge Gold (SA)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$411M — up 11% from $371M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 30 funds closed out of SA and 20 opened new positions — a net loss of 10 holders — while 37 trimmed existing stakes and 72 added.

The largest buyer was Kopernik Global Investors, adding an estimated $51M. The largest seller was National Bank of Canada, cutting an estimated $40.5M.
